NATIONAL FARMERS’ MARKET NETWORK

The National Farmers’ Market Network is an initiative for providing valuable, practical information to the many, mostly grassroots organizers of markets and to the vendors and communities with whom they work.

National Good Food Network: Working with Commerce to Build Communities

The Wallace Center’s National Good Food Network is designed to meet the needs of this good food movement by enabling the development of regional “value chains” - new systems of market relationships, that include refined processing and distribution infrastructure, to move more good food from farm to table at the regional level, and enable regions to improve good food access in all communities throughout the nation.

Highlights of FAS 2008: Gathering for Good Food

Food and Society (FAS) is an initiative of the W.K. Kellogg Foundation. Food and Society is based on a vision of a future food system that provides all segments of society a safe and nutritious food supply, grown in a manner that protects health and the environment, and adds economic and social value to rural and urban communities.
